#4cb893 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4cb893 is composed of 29.8% red, 72.2%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.1%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 159.4 degrees, a saturation of 43.2% and a lightness of 51%. #4cb893 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ffff with #007127.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#4cb893

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010403 is the darkest color, while #f5fbf9 is the lightest one.
